Local Knowledge

What Building in Prince William County Actually Involves

  • Deck & Patio PermitsA deck permit isn't required if the flooring stays within 16.5″ of grade with no extra load. Patios attached to the house generally need a permit since the structural connection must be verified.
  • Zoning ApprovalZoning approval is always required for accessory structures — decks, additions, retaining walls, fences, pools — and plans must be zoning-approved before a building permit is issued.
  • HOA StandardsMany Prince William communities carry their own design and maintenance standards on top of county requirements — we check both before your quote, not after.

Do I need a permit for a deck or patio in Prince William County?

A deck permit isn't required if the flooring stays within 16.5 inches of grade with no extra load. Patios attached to the house generally need a permit since the structural connection must be verified for code compliance.

Is zoning approval always required?

Yes. Zoning approval is required for accessory structures including decks, additions, retaining walls, fences, and pools, and plans must be zoning-approved before a building permit can be issued.

Do Prince William County HOAs have additional standards?

Many do. Beyond county zoning and permits, individual communities often maintain their own design and maintenance standards for outdoor structures — we check both before finalizing your quote.

How long does a Prince William County outdoor living project take?

Design and permit lead time typically runs 4–8 weeks. Once approved, most single-feature builds take 1–3 weeks; full backyard renovations take longer depending on scope.
